Woodburn Track Coach Charged with Sex Abuse of Teen

A 26-year-old track coach at a Woodburn middle school was arrested this week for having a sexual relationship with an underage former student, according to police.

The Woodburn Police Department said it received a tip from the community about a sexually explicit video posted on social media, allegedly depicting the coach, Jubentino Guzman, with a 16-year-old. Guzman had been a track coach at French Prairie Middle School since 2013, police said.

Guzman told investigators his relationship with the teen had been going on for several months, according to police. The victim was a former student at the middle school while Guzman worked there.

Guzman was booked into the Marion County jail on charges of third-degree sex abuse, first-degree encouraging child sexual abuse, using a child in a display of sexually explicit conduct, possession of child pornography and official misconduct.
